Are you concerned about the high cost of course materials for your students? Apply for a VIVA Open Grant of up to $50,000 to help eliminate textbook costs and reduce the financial burden of higher education for Virginia students. 

Offered by Virginia’s Academic Library Consortium (VIVA), these grants support faculty in adopting, adapting, or creating open and no-cost materials, including library resources.

Course: Medical Spanish 

Dr. Diana Galarreta-Aima received a $30,000 Open Course Grant to create an online training program for medical Spanish. Her work reduced textbook costs for JMU students while sharing vital knowledge with aspiring interpreters and medical providers worldwide. Learn how Dr. Galarreta-Aima leveraged JMU Libraries services to create and share her open course.  

“We don’t sometimes think about the cost of textbooks for students. It adds up. This initiative makes education more open and available. The more people know about this the better.”  

Chris Johnson, Ph.D. 
Course: Programming Languages 

With a $6,750 Open Course Grant, Dr. Johnson authored Dear Computer, a free ebook that saves students an estimated $67,500 over five years. Each chapter of this engaging ebook includes coding exercises and questions that increase student engagement and understanding. 

“I wrote Dear Computer to save students money, clarify my own understanding, and perfectly align the readings with lectures and labs. I feel agency over the course again, and my students feel considered.”
